Patent classifications
G06Q30/0255
COMPUTER IMPLEMENTED METHOD FOR THE AUTOMATED ANALYSIS OR USE OF DATA
A computer implemented method for the automated analysis or use of data is implemented by a voice assistant. The method comprises the steps of: (a) storing in a memory a structured, machine-readable representation of data that conforms to a machine-readable language (‘machine representation’); the machine representation including representations of user speech or text input to a human/machine interface; and (b) automatically processing the machine representations to analyse the user speech or text input.
Universal transaction associating identifier
Rewards programs in which rewards are awarded for a series of transactions using a universal transaction associating identifier to associate transactions in common within each rewards program in a reward processing system. The system includes resource providers, a rewards program rule implementer having access to a rewards program database, and an implementer processor. The implementer processor receives transaction data whenever a transaction occurs using the universal transaction associating identifier, determines when a consumer has performed the transactions satisfying rules requirements, and identifies and awards a reward, including vouchers, for the consumer. The reward processing system generates a universal transaction associating identifier from a plurality of identification sources and provides for objects containing the universal transaction associating identifier. The reward processing system issues and redeems vouchers exchangeable for rewards. The system targets consumers and transmits messages adaptive to system elements, including rules requirements and the universal transaction associating identifier.
APPLYING SPECIFIC CHARACTERISTICS TO INDIVIDUALS OF THE SAME PRODUCT
An information provision device includes processing circuitry for acquiring information relating to a customer, and for referring to at least the information relating to the customer in order to present the customer with information relating to characteristics given to a subject individual, which is one individual of a subject product to which characteristics are individually given so that individual differences exist between individuals of the same item.
COMPUTER SYSTEM FOR PROVIDING PAYMENTS, INCENTIVES, AND FRAUD PROTECTION WITHIN OR ACROSS INDUSTRIES
A network includes a platform provider having a centralized operating environment including a combination of hardware, software, and a communication device configured to receive information from a plurality of enterprise networks each configured to independently communicate information to the platform provider. The information includes customer information, device information, requested enrollment or application information, requested transaction information, completed enrollment or application information, or completed transaction information, or a combination thereof. The platform provider is configured to validate and record the information in a secure ledger. The platform provider is further configured to, based on the information, identify incentives, advertisements, or other communications to provide a customer, deliver incentives, advertisements, or other communications to a customer, calculate a fee owed by one enterprise network to one of the platform provider, another enterprise network, or a customer, or assess a probability that a requested consumer, device, enrollment, application, or transaction is fraudulent.
Printing, displaying, and etching advertisements on various media
Advertisement systems and methods for distributing advertisements are provided. An advertising system according to one embodiment includes an advertisement server configured to manage the ordering and printing of advertisements at predetermined locations and at predetermined times. The advertising system also includes a plurality of printing devices operating at the predetermined locations, each printing device configured to print an advertisement on an item associated with a purchase. A network is configured to enable communication between the advertisement server and the plurality of printing devices. The printing devices are configured to print the advertisements according to the plurality of predetermined times based on when at least one advertiser intends for the advertisements to be printed. Other implementations of advertisement systems include three-dimensional printing or etching of advertisements and displaying advertisements on electronic devices. Advertising may also be based on weather conditions, traffic conditions, or other conditions.
Determining a user's event experience through user actions
There is provided systems and method for determining a user's event experience through user actions. A user may attend an event at a venue and take various actions with respect to the event. For example, the user may dance and cheer at the event, which may be captured by a biometric reading device on a user device that the user has in their possession. Additionally, the user may share media and generate social networking interactions while at, or after the event. The user may also make purchases at the event or after the event, such as purchasing media content corresponding to the event. Based on the actions taken by the user, an enjoyment level may be determined, which may be used to further determine a quality or how overall enjoyable was the event. Thus, users may be provided with sales of products or future events matching their interests.
GENERATING PERSONALIZED CONTENT
Systems and methods are presented for adding system-identified content to a user's content space based on information identified from the user's email account. In operation, after obtaining user authorization to access email items of an email account, the email items are iteratively processed. In processing each of the email items, one or more topics of a currently processed email item are identified. Based on the identified topics and user preferences, one or more content items may be identified for addition to the user's online content space. Additionally, the information identified from processing the one or more email items is used to update the user's preferences.
SYSTEMS AND METHODS FOR USER INTERFACE ORCHESTRATION AND PRESENTATION
There is provided a computer system and method for orchestrating user interface, the method include: obtaining a first data set representative of intercepted data communication messages between a user interface of a user and a merchant hosting server; obtaining a second data set representing an instruction set for loading visual elements on the user interface provided from the merchant hosting server; analyzing the first data set to obtain one or more user-specific characteristics; determining if the user-specific characteristics associated with the user satisfy a trigger condition associated with a current resource offering; and responsive to a positive determination: injecting, into the instruction set for loading the visual elements on the user interface provided from the merchant hosting server, code corresponding to an interactive visual element corresponding to the current resource offering.
SYSTEM AND METHOD FOR PROVIDING CONTENT TO USER DEVICES BASED ON PRIOR CONTENT CONSUMPTION
A device may broadcast content (e.g., using Multimedia Broadcast Multicast Service (MBMS), evolved MBMS (eMBMS), or Cell Broadcast Service (CBS)); determine that a user device has received the content; determine analytics information regarding the user device; identify, based on the analytics information, personalized content for the user device; and output, to the user device, the personalized content. The user device may receive the broadcasted content; present the broadcasted content; output an indication that the broadcasted content is being presented; receive the personalized content that was generated based on the outputted indication; and present the personalized content in conjunction with the broadcasted content. The user device may further receive content that has been personalized for other user devices, and a network layer of the user device may discard the content personalized for other user devices before an application layer of the user device receives the content personalized for the user device.
Systems and methods of task cues
A computing system for encouraging the performance of a task comprises association data, a proxy module, a display module, and a reward module. The association data associates tags with stimuli related to performing tasks. The proxy module is configured to receive encoded data, to identify tags in the encoded data that have associated stimuli in the association data, and to generate modified encoded data that includes data representative of at least one of the stimuli. The display module is configured to receive the modified encoded data, to display information based at least in part on the modified encoded data, and to provide at least one mechanism for a user to perform a task related to at least one of the stimuli. The reward module is configured to reward a user for performing tasks related to the stimuli.